Dr. Marshall Saiz, MD is an emergency medicine specialist in Albuquerque, NM and has over 25 years of experience in the medical field. He graduated from University of New Mexico School of Medicine in 1999. He is affiliated with Kaiser Permanente Manteca Medical Center.
